鱼C论坛

 找回密码
 立即注册
查看: 60|回复: 16

[学习笔记] 会员系统0.2版本:实现单次添加会员功能

[复制链接]
发表于 2026-5-2 20:33:33 | 显示全部楼层 |阅读模式

马上注册,结交更多好友,享用更多功能^_^

您需要 登录 才可以下载或查看,没有账号?立即注册

x
大家好,今天继续分享简易会员系统开发进度,在0.1版本的基础上,新增了「单次添加会员」的核心功能。

一、版本目标

实现用户输入会员姓名,并将姓名成功保存到列表中,完成基础的“添加会员”流程。

 

  1. member_list = []
  2. print("=====简易会员系统=====")
  3. print("欢迎使用会员管理系统")
  4. print("=====================")
  5. name = input("请输入要添加的会员姓名:")
  6. member_list.append(name)
  7. print("☑会员【" + name + "】添加成功!")
  8. print("当前会员列表:", member_list)
复制代码

评分

参与人数 2荣誉 +7 鱼币 +7 贡献 +3 收起 理由
第_个鱼油 + 2 + 2 鱼C有你更精彩^_^
MC.Steve + 5 + 5 + 3 鱼C有你更精彩^_^

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复

使用道具 举报

发表于 2026-5-2 20:37:51 | 显示全部楼层
会员系统0.2版本点评

你好!很高兴看到你的会员系统又升级啦!现在实现了“单次添加会员”功能,代码非常清晰,基本流程正确。我站在教学角度给你一些优化建议,让代码更规范、更健壮。

一、代码优点
  • 使用append()添加元素,符合Python列表操作习惯。
  • f-string(或字符串拼接)输出结果,易懂。
  • 整个流程简单,专注核心功能,适合初学者。


二、可改进点
  • 第1行member_list = 后面没写内容,应初始化为空列表:member_list = []
  • 建议增加对空名字的校验,防止添加空白成员。
  • 使用f-string比字符串拼接更易读:print(f"会员【{name}】添加成功")
  • 输入前后加strip()去除首尾空格,避免误输入。


三、改进后的代码示例

  1. member_list = []
  2. print("=====简易会员系统=====")
  3. print("欢迎使用会员管理系统")
  4. print("=====================")
  5. name = input("请输入要添加的会员姓名:").strip()
  6. if name:
  7.     member_list.append(name)
  8.     print(f"会员【{name}】添加成功!")
  9.     print("当前会员列表:", member_list)
  10. else:
  11.     print("姓名不能为空,添加失败!")
复制代码


四、小结
你已迈出关键一步,下一步可以尝试循环添加、退出条件、查看会员等功能。继续加油!有任何疑问欢迎继续交流。

以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-2 20:47:06 | 显示全部楼层
FishC 发表于 2026-5-2 20:37
会员系统0.2版本点评

你好!很高兴看到你的会员系统又升级啦!现在实现了“单次添加会员”功能,代码非 ...

好的

评分

参与人数 1贡献 +3 收起 理由
MC.Steve +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-2 20:47:10 | 显示全部楼层
空python 发表于 2026-05-02 20:47
FishC 发表于 2026-5-2 20:37
会员系统0.2版本点评
...


好的,很高兴我的建议对你有帮助!

如果你准备好进入下一个阶段,可以尝试实现“循环添加”功能:让系统反复接收输入,直到用户输入“退出”或“q”才结束。这样就能连续添加多位会员啦。

如果需要思路或代码参考,随时告诉我!祝你编程愉快!

以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-2 20:49:24 | 显示全部楼层
FishC 发表于 2026-5-2 20:47
好的,很高兴我的建议对你有帮助!

如果你准备好进入下一个阶段,可以尝试实现“循环添加”功能:让 ...

好的老师

评分

参与人数 1贡献 +3 收起 理由
MC.Steve +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-2 20:49:31 | 显示全部楼层
空python 发表于 2026-05-02 20:49
FishC 发表于 2026-5-2 20:47
好的,很高兴我的建议 ...


太好了!既然你准备好了,下一步可以试试实现**循环添加**功能,让系统可以连续添加会员,直到用户输入特殊命令(比如“q”或“退出”)才结束。这样版本就升级到0.3啦!

思路提示:
- 使用 while True 无限循环
- 接收输入后判断是否等于退出指令
- 如果不退出,则执行添加操作

需要我提供示例代码吗?或者你有其他想法也可以直接问。继续加油!

以上回复来自 FishC AI 小助理,如未能正确解答您的问题,请继续追问。
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-3 12:57:13 | 显示全部楼层
根据你的0.2版本,我写出最新的版本,你看看可不可以:
  1. member_list = []
  2. print("=====简易会员系统=====")
  3. print("欢迎使用会员管理系统")
  4. print("=====================")
  5. while True:
  6.     name = input("请输入要添加的会员姓名(输入q结束):")
  7.     if name == 'q':#这里以q为例子
  8.         break
  9.     member_list.append(name)
  10.     print("☑会员【" + name + "】添加成功!")
  11. print("当前会员列表:", member_list)
复制代码

或者说还有没有其他的想法,我也可以帮忙
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-3 15:14:03 | 显示全部楼层
MC.Steve 发表于 2026-5-3 12:57
根据你的0.2版本,我写出最新的版本,你看看可不可以:

或者说还有没有其他的想法,我也可以帮忙

谢谢大佬,这个版本我收下了啦,我先自己敲一遍代码跑一跑,要是有哪里不懂再来麻烦您~

评分

参与人数 1荣誉 +4 贡献 +3 收起 理由
MC.Steve + 4 +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-3 19:03:00 | 显示全部楼层
空python 发表于 2026-5-3 15:14
谢谢大佬,这个版本我收下了啦,我先自己敲一遍代码跑一跑,要是有哪里不懂再来麻烦您~

还有啥想法不
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-3 20:40:02 | 显示全部楼层

谢谢大佬,我打算按自己理解的节奏,每天加个小功能慢慢练手,这样能吃透每一步逻辑,我刚自己捣鼓了个加了点小功能的03版。大佬要是有空话,帮我看看哪里有问题就行~

评分

参与人数 1荣誉 +5 贡献 +3 收起 理由
MC.Steve + 5 +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-4 14:42:46 | 显示全部楼层
空python 发表于 2026-5-3 20:40
谢谢大佬,我打算按自己理解的节奏,每天加个小功能慢慢练手,这样能吃透每一步逻辑,我刚自己捣鼓了个加 ...

可以啊,代码我看看(加个好友)
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-4 15:00:27 | 显示全部楼层
我看着0.3加了一些小改动
代码:
  1. member_list = []
  2. Username = ' '#这里写用户名
  3. User_password = ' '#这里写密码(几位都行)
  4. print("=====简易会员系统=====")
  5. print("欢迎使用会员管理系统")
  6. print("=====================")
  7. in_Username = input('请输入用户名:')
  8. if in_Username == '':#用户名验证(记得也补上用户名)
  9.     in_User_password = input('请输入密码:')
  10.     if in_User_password == '':#密码验证(记得也补上密码)
  11.         while True:#主程序
  12.             name = input("请输入要添加的会员姓名(输入q结束):")
  13.             if name == 'q':#这里以q为例子
  14.                 break
  15.             member_list.append(name)
  16.             print("☑会员【" + name + "】添加成功!")
  17.         print("当前会员列表:", member_list)
  18.         print('======感谢您的使用=======')
  19.     else:#错误触发条件
  20.         print('密码不正确!!T_T')
  21. else:#错误触发条件
  22.     print("用户名不正确!!T_T")
复制代码
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-5 00:07:58 | 显示全部楼层
MC.Steve 发表于 2026-5-4 14:42
可以啊,代码我看看(加个好友)

目前权限还加不了好友,

评分

参与人数 1荣誉 +5 贡献 +3 收起 理由
MC.Steve + 5 +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 1 反对 0

使用道具 举报

 楼主| 发表于 2026-5-5 00:14:09 | 显示全部楼层
MC.Steve 发表于 2026-5-4 15:00
我看着0.3加了一些小改动
代码:

代码弄的我晕头转向,
我再巩固一下基础知识。

评分

参与人数 1荣誉 +5 贡献 +3 收起 理由
MC.Steve + 5 + 3

查看全部评分

小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

发表于 2026-5-5 13:27:37 | 显示全部楼层
空python 发表于 2026-5-5 00:07
目前权限还加不了好友,

支持了你20多的贡献值,现在可以加好友了,已经是520多的积分了,中级鱼油哦!!!
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-5 13:38:09 | 显示全部楼层
MC.Steve 发表于 2026-5-5 13:27
支持了你20多的贡献值,现在可以加好友了,已经是520多的积分了,中级鱼油哦!!!

哇!太惊喜了!真的太感谢您了!
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

 楼主| 发表于 2026-5-13 11:41:38 | 显示全部楼层
谢谢老师和大家的鼓励!
小甲鱼最新课程 -> https://ilovefishc.com
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

小黑屋|手机版|Archiver|鱼C工作室 ( 粤ICP备18085999号-1 | 粤公网安备 44051102000585号)

GMT+8, 2026-5-24 18:53

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表